 Hey guys,

 There is no such thing as Number Lock in the Apple Keyboard.  If your
 keypad is not working, it could be because Mouse Keys are turned on in
 System Preferences - Universal Access - Mouse  Trackpad.  From there
 you can turn this function off or (if the box is checked) you can press
 the Option key 5x to turn Mouse Keys on or off.

 Mouse Keys give the keypad the funtionality of a mouse.  If you were to
 hold the 8 key down, your mouse would go up; 4 would go left and so
 on.

After upgrading to the newest kernel here is what I found.  Pressing a
key on the number pad does not cause the letter keys to malfunction
anymore.  The issue now is that the number pad is behaving like a
directional pad.  Pressing the clear button at the top of the number pad
turns on the number lock and once the number lock is on then it behaves
like a normal number pad.  I'm not sure if this is the intended behavior
but it seems very undocumented looking at the keyboard.  You really
don't expect the clear button to toggle the num lock.  Not sure if it is
a gnome issue or kernel issue but the brightness keys  F1 and F2 do not
adjust the brightness of my laptop screen.  If you need any other
information please let me know.

The problem currently seems to be that instead of connecting to the
network when returning from suspend it needs to get the WPA key again.
When i started up the computer and initially connected to the network i
gave NM access to the key ring.  it seems as though it no longer has
access to the key ring and it asks me for the WPA key.  Once i do give
it the WPA key NM will connect without issue.
